Underprotection is a Danish brand combining ethics and aesthetics, creating underwear, loungewear, and swimwear from sustainable supplies like recycled polyester and organic cotton. All of its packaging, paper, and polybags are both recycled or biodegradable, and it only works with licensed factories as it believes "fair working conditions and truthful wages are human rights". Underprotection exists to celebrate ladies of all types, and its aim is to make them really feel as beautiful and comfortable as possible—including on their wedding ceremony night! If finding an ethically made wedding dress is your largest concern, attempt to find out as much as attainable about the manufacturing course of. A excellent spot to begin is by asking about where the fabrics and ultimate merchandise are made. "If you want to support regionally made, ask the designer where precisely they produce to ensure it is not being made at a manufacturing facility overseas," advises Simmon

Look timeless in wedding ceremony pictures with a classic shade and enduring style. Ideally the mother of the bride dress should be purchased before the groom’s mom buys her costume. This is completed to keep away from clashing colors, overdressing, or other potential trend problems. The most necessary factor is that both mothers put on attire with the same stage of formality. The mom of the bride or the bride herself ought to cross on her preferences for the mom of the bride costume and the mom of the groom dress. Chances are, the groom’s mom will
